10. Can I share with them my medical history?

You can share whatever you feel you need to. I can tell you that they are not familiar with complex conditions. There is no access to phones or computers therefore there is no ability to look things up. He listens with a kind type of patience and understanding but then it comes down to what they see in your eye.

What Do They Do?

20. What exactly do they do?

My personal experience is we went into his office. I told him all the things about my son (nothing about me) and he smiled. Then, I told him that he could research it on my YouTube channel and he asked “What is this YouTube you are referring to.” LOL. I forgot he was Amish for a minute. He used a little glass crucible and a penlight. From there, he got up in my personal space and looked in my son’s eye (and then mine).

He told me all the things, marked a bunch of things down on a piece of paper and I moved onto the front desk where they filled my order based on the order of importance. They did this in order to save me money. There were several things I had to go to Mountain Air Herbs to obtain. I did order a three month supply (to get me through until my next visit), so my cost was more than the average person.

Amish Iridologist Reuben Schwartz Info

Reuben has RETIRED. Due to an eye injury (ironic, huh) and the death of his sweet wife, Reuben has officially retired. Jake Shirk has formally taken over. He has worked under Reuben for about 15 yrs (according to Carrie Beason from Mountain Air Herbs). Jake is competent and prepared to take care of all the needs you may have.

Jake’s services are still free (though donations are accepted). Also, the supplements/oils cost money, and you can buy them using several options. You can buy what you need for the moment. You can also wait and buy it until your next appointment, should you make one. Also, you can do it once a year.

Please bring your bottles back, as they can be recycled and refilled to save on the environment. Remember the paper they give you because they will reference back to that and add to it, delete from it, as needed.

BREAKING NEWS!

Mr. Reuben is RETIRING at the end of 2020. It is time for him to hang up his crucible and flashlight and enjoy his porch. I am very excited for him. He has given up a lot of himself, and it is time for him to relax. Rest assured, his business will stay open. His replacement will be Jake Shirk. He has been helping Reuben for about 16 years or so. He knows what he is doing and was trained by the best.

New Update *12.18.20*

This message is from a follower, Doris R. Today, I went to Reuben Schwartz’s place. Today was supposed to be his last day. In October, he got metal in his eye while working at home. He went to the hospital at that time. It is my understanding that he has not returned to his office since. So now, they said he was officially retired. Reuben’s replacement is Jake Shirk. His hours will be the same. He is already back up until March of 2021. That is the update as of 12-18-2020.
